The Dental Assistant provides chairside support to dental providers during procedures and maintains the cleanliness and sterilization of dental instruments and operatories. They are also responsible for seating patients, recording vital signs, and managing dental laboratory tasks.
Candidates must have completed a dental assisting program and possess current Basic Life Support (BLS) certification. Strong written, verbal, and technical skills are required to perform clinical and administrative dental duties.
